Elemental Precision

Mage · Frost · available from the first tier · 5 ranks

Elemental Precision works differently in World of Warcraft: Forever than it does in Classic Era.

Elemental Precision ranks in Forever

  1. Rank 1 Improves your chance to hit with Frost and Fire spells by 1%.
  2. Rank 2 Improves your chance to hit with Frost and Fire spells by 2%.
  3. Rank 3 Improves your chance to hit with Frost and Fire spells by 3%.
  4. Rank 4 Improves your chance to hit with Frost and Fire spells by 4%.
  5. Rank 5 Improves your chance to hit with Frost and Fire spells by 5%.

What Elemental Precision does in Classic Era

Forever changed this talent. The Classic Era wording is kept here rank for rank so the two can be read side by side. It has 3 ranks in Classic Era rather than 5.

  1. Rank 1 Reduces the chance that the opponent can resist your Frost and Fire spells by 2%.
  2. Rank 2 Reduces the chance that the opponent can resist your Frost and Fire spells by 4%.
  3. Rank 3 Reduces the chance that the opponent can resist your Frost and Fire spells by 6%.

Where Elemental Precision sits in the Frost tree

Elemental Precision is a Frost talent for Mage. It sits on the first row, so it can be taken straight away.
